Grace Hotel Sydney details:
Close to the Harbour Bridge and Sydney Opera House, The Grace Hotel offers luxury rooms, 4 dining options, and a rooftop fitness centre with indoor swimming pool and sauna.
The Grace is set in a historic building that has been lovingly restored. All rooms feature a flat-screen TV with cable channels and pay-per-view movies. They also offer a tea/coffee maker, refrigerator and hairdryer.
The Grace Café serves modern Australian cuisine in a relaxed setting. Guests can enjoy the buffet at The Brasserie, which includes an open cooking station. Drinks and light meals are available from the hotel’s 2 bars.
The Rocks and Circular Quay are 15 minutes' walk from The Grace Hotel. Shopping at the QVB and Pitt Street Mall is on the hotel’s doorstep.
Rich with Art Deco interior décor, The Grace Hotel houses contemporary guestrooms designed to offer comfort and a calm atmosphere in the heart of the busy city.
Offering you a delicious range of cuisine are the hotel’s restaurants and bars. From an international menu and a wide selection of buffets to tasty tapas, The Grace Hotel caters to different tastes.
Bar77Grace: This stylish bar offers a wide selection of beverages, including top quality wines, local and imported beers. Accompanying the drinks is delicious tapas, which can be served in tasting portions or gourmet platters.
Grace Café: The contemporary café offers a fresh international menu and serves breakfast, lunch and dinner.
Grace Brasserie: The brasserie serves daily buffet breakfast. Buffet lunch is served on weekdays only.
P.J. P’Briens: This popular Irish pub imports directly from Ireland and serves its beverages within a light-hearted atmosphere.
